Alceu Valença

In most of his songs, one can find traces of maracatu, coco and "repentes de viola" (improvising fast-paced Brazilian folk music).

When he was young, he used to listen songs by Dalva de Oliveira, Orlando Silva, Sílvio Caldas etc.

Some years later, his mother got sick and his family moved to Recife to live in his aunt's house.
